The Ministry of Health, in a press release, says that it remains fully committed to the adoption and implementation of the Law on Protection from Tobacco, in accordance with the legal deadlines..
The Ministry of Health says that the analysis of the comments received from the public debate on ENER, as well as the positions submitted by interested parties, institutions and the business community, is currently being finalized, after which the final version will be submitted to the Government next week.
"We emphasize that these harmonizations do not change the essence of the law. The goals remain clear and unchanged: preventing smoking among young people and creating generations without nicotine addiction, as well as protecting workers and citizens from passive smoking in closed public and work spaces."
"Regarding the claims for "phased implementation", we clarify that this does not mean postponing its implementation after approval in the Assembly. The law will enter into force after approval, in accordance with the legal deadlines. The phase refers to the manner of implementation in the initial period, where the first phase will include increased supervision, information and warnings. The goal is for institutions, gastronomy entities and citizens to adapt, receive clear instructions and support, and for the culture of respecting the rules to be built sustainably in the long term", say the Ministry of Health.
They also say that they remain open to communication and to timely inform the public about every next step of the process.
